Lunenburg House
The Residential units sit atop commercial ground
units. Each unit is designed to add density to
the area while at the same time allowing artisans
to sell their works in the lower commercial spaces.
The plans, sections, and facades all communicate
the program of the spaces. Of which, public
and private, served and servant, and prospect
and refuge all have a large level of importance.

Structures Week
As a studio group we were tasked with designing a PopUp Theatre for a musical performer. Our studio began
with studying tensegrity models for the initial concept.
After which we used parametric modeling (Revit), to
generate construction drawings and a bill of materials.
The entire process was over the course of
a week with the completion marked by
a
performance
from
our
musical
guest.

Free Lab
As part of Dalhousies Annual Free Lab Project, our group
of students had the opportunity to design and construct
an information kiosk for the Urban Farm - Common Roots.
The objective was to design the kiosk with attention to
the factors of geometry, scale, and proportion. The
orientation, materiality, and form are all influenced
by existing conditions and other structures on site.
Sanders
16
Free Lab
The completed kiosk includes seating, integrated
information boards, and signage further towards
the street that directs pedestrian traffic onto the site.
The materiality is Red Maple Round Wood for
the primary structure, and dimensional lumber
for the secondary structure. The ground pavers
use the language and size of the existing planters
to carry the rhythm of the site into the kiosk.
